Jump to content

KEE.LIB: Difference between revisions

From EDM2
m Martini moved page Kee.lib to KEE.LIB without leaving a redirect
 
(2 intermediate revisions by 2 users not shown)
Line 1: Line 1:
This is the IBM's KEE import library that camed in the IBM DDK.  
IBM's KEE import library from the IBM DDK.


==Functions==
* 00000:[[KernAllocSpinLock]]
* 00001:[[KernFreeSpinLock]]
* 00002:[[KernAcquireSpinLock]]
* 00003:[[KernReleaseSpinLock]]
* 00004:[[KernAllocMutexLock]]
* 00005:[[KernFreeMutexLock]]
* 00006:[[KernRequestSharedMutex]]
* 00007:[[KernReleaseSharedMutex]]
* 00008:[[KernTryRequestSharedMutex]]
* 00009:[[KernRequestExclusiveMutex]]
* 00010:[[KernReleaseExclusiveMutex]]
* 00011:[[KernTryRequestExclusiveMutex]]
* 00012:[[KernBlock]]
* 00013:[[KernWakeup]]
* 00014:[[KernThunkStackTo16]]
* 00015:[[KernThunkStackTo32]]
* 00016:[[KernSerialize16BitDD]]
* 00017:[[KernUnserialize16BitDD]]
* 00018:[[KernArmHook]]
* 00019:[[KernAllocateContextHook]]
* 00020:[[KernCopyIn]]
* 00021:[[KernCopyOut]]
* 00022:[[KernVMAlloc]]
* 00023:[[KernVMFree]]
* 00024:[[KernVMLock]]
* 00025:[[KernVMUnlock]]
* 00026:[[KernLinToPageList]]
* 00027:[[KernVMSetMem]]
* 00028:[[KernSelToFlat]]
* 00029:[[KernDynamicAPI]]
* 00030:[[KernRASSysTrace]]
* 00031:[[KernPerfSysTrace]]
* 00032:[[_KernSISData]]
* 00033:[[_KernLISData]]
* 00034:[[_KernInterruptLevel]]
* 00035:[[_KernTKSSBase]]
* 00036:[[_KernKEEVersion]]
* 00037:[[KernLockFile]]
* 00038:[[KernUnLockFile]]
* 00039:[[KernGetFileSize]]
* 00040:[[KernTestFileCache]]
* 00041:[[KernReadFileAt]]
* 00042:[[KernReadFileAtCache]]
* 00043:[[KernReturnFileCache]]
* 00044:[[KernCreateUconvObject]]
* 00045:[[KernStrFromUcs]]
* 00046:[[KernStrToUcs]]


==Contents==
[[Category:Import library]]
* 00000:[[KernAllocSpinLock]] (OFFSET:0x00000010, SIZE:0x0000003b):
* 00001:[[KernFreeSpinLock]] (OFFSET:0x00000050, SIZE:0x00000039):
* 00002:[[KernAcquireSpinLock]] (OFFSET:0x00000090, SIZE:0x0000003f):
* 00003:[[KernReleaseSpinLock]] (OFFSET:0x000000d0, SIZE:0x0000003f):
* 00004:[[KernAllocMutexLock]] (OFFSET:0x00000110, SIZE:0x0000003d):
* 00005:[[KernFreeMutexLock]] (OFFSET:0x00000150, SIZE:0x0000003b):
* 00006:[[KernRequestSharedMutex]] (OFFSET:0x00000190, SIZE:0x00000045):
* 00007:[[KernReleaseSharedMutex]] (OFFSET:0x000001e0, SIZE:0x00000045):
* 00008:[[KernTryRequestSharedMutex]] (OFFSET:0x00000230, SIZE:0x0000004b):
* 00009:[[KernRequestExclusiveMutex]] (OFFSET:0x00000280, SIZE:0x0000004b):
* 00010:[[KernReleaseExclusiveMutex]] (OFFSET:0x000002d0, SIZE:0x0000004b):
* 00011:[[KernTryRequestExclusiveMutex]] (OFFSET:0x00000320, SIZE:0x00000051):
* 00012:[[KernBlock]] (OFFSET:0x00000380, SIZE:0x0000002b):
* 00013:[[KernWakeup]] (OFFSET:0x000003b0, SIZE:0x0000002d):
* 00014:[[KernThunkStackTo16]] (OFFSET:0x000003e0, SIZE:0x0000003d):
* 00015:[[KernThunkStackTo32]] (OFFSET:0x00000420, SIZE:0x0000003d):
* 00016:[[KernSerialize16BitDD]] (OFFSET:0x00000460, SIZE:0x00000041):
* 00017:[[KernUnserialize16BitDD]] (OFFSET:0x000004b0, SIZE:0x00000045):
* 00018:[[KernArmHook]] (OFFSET:0x00000500, SIZE:0x0000002f):
* 00019:[[KernAllocateContextHook]] (OFFSET:0x00000530, SIZE:0x00000047):
* 00020:[[KernCopyIn]] (OFFSET:0x00000580, SIZE:0x0000002d):
* 00021:[[KernCopyOut]] (OFFSET:0x000005b0, SIZE:0x0000002f):
* 00022:[[KernVMAlloc]] (OFFSET:0x000005e0, SIZE:0x0000002f):
* 00023:[[KernVMFree]] (OFFSET:0x00000610, SIZE:0x0000002d):
* 00024:[[KernVMLock]] (OFFSET:0x00000640, SIZE:0x0000002d):
* 00025:[[KernVMUnlock]] (OFFSET:0x00000670, SIZE:0x00000031):
* 00026:[[KernLinToPageList]] (OFFSET:0x000006b0, SIZE:0x0000003b):
* 00027:[[KernVMSetMem]] (OFFSET:0x000006f0, SIZE:0x00000031):
* 00028:[[KernSelToFlat]] (OFFSET:0x00000730, SIZE:0x00000033):
* 00029:[[KernDynamicAPI]] (OFFSET:0x00000770, SIZE:0x00000035):
* 00030:[[KernRASSysTrace]] (OFFSET:0x000007b0, SIZE:0x00000037):
* 00031:[[KernPerfSysTrace]] (OFFSET:0x000007f0, SIZE:0x00000039):
* 00032:_KernSISData (OFFSET:0x00000830, SIZE:0x00000031):
* 00033:_KernLISData (OFFSET:0x00000870, SIZE:0x00000031):
* 00034:_KernInterruptLevel (OFFSET:0x000008b0, SIZE:0x0000003f):
* 00035:_KernTKSSBase (OFFSET:0x000008f0, SIZE:0x00000033):
* 00036:_KernKEEVersion (OFFSET:0x00000930, SIZE:0x00000037):
* 00037:KernLockFile (OFFSET:0x00000970, SIZE:0x00000031):
* 00038:KernUnLockFile (OFFSET:0x000009b0, SIZE:0x00000035):
* 00039:KernGetFileSize (OFFSET:0x000009f0, SIZE:0x00000037):
* 00040:KernTestFileCache (OFFSET:0x00000a30, SIZE:0x0000003b):
* 00041:KernReadFileAt (OFFSET:0x00000a70, SIZE:0x00000035):
* 00042:KernReadFileAtCache (OFFSET:0x00000ab0, SIZE:0x0000003f):
* 00043:KernReturnFileCache (OFFSET:0x00000af0, SIZE:0x0000003f):
* 00044:KernCreateUconvObject (OFFSET:0x00000b30, SIZE:0x00000043):
* 00045:KernStrFromUcs (OFFSET:0x00000b80, SIZE:0x00000035):
* 00046:KernStrToUcs (OFFSET:0x00000bc0, SIZE:0x00000031):
 
[[Category:Files]]

Latest revision as of 19:35, 28 November 2020